The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Benjamin Gilles, born in 1862 in Calderbank, Lanarkshire, consisted of 3 members. Benjamin was the head of the household, married to Mary Gilles, born in 1862 in Airdrie, Lanarkshire, Scotland. They had 1 child; Daniel, born 1881 in Coatbridge, Lanarkshire, Scotland.
